An overview of the evolution of Australian sport during the 20th century, this is a lament for the innocence and good sportsmanship of a former time. In today's winning-is-everything world what has sport - and we as viewers - lost as a result? Roy Masters explores how we might be able to juggle the inherent inconsistencies in our vision of sport.
